Iran's nuclear ambitions & a meeting with religious leaders
Posted March 14th, 2008 by Ethan Vesely-FladEarlier this week, the Fellowship of Reconciliation's sixth civilian diplomacy delegation to Iran returned safely to the United States. The delegation was composed of 13 U.S. citizens and one U.K. resident, including a contributing editor to several leading international magazines, a research analyst at a major think tank in Washington DC, religious leaders, educators, writers, and others.
Learn to Listen: The lessons of sanctions
Posted December 5th, 2007 by Ethan Vesely-FladI received a phone call from Tehran today. Three members of the Fellowship of Reconciliation's peace delegation to Iran were calling with a brief report on their first 48 hours in the country. They've had little to no access to the internet, and wanted to make sure everyone at home knows they are hard at work, building relationships in the country that the Bush administration once again today labeled as dangerous and prone to warmongering.
